Output 29d3dbd96d00a02c397db8aef9ca74b6d020b6c74424134fb157322a6445cf95:6

value
3337206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 531fa421569c7b7d041b16a650d2fea9dd1bf8a7 OP_EQUAL
address
39GXuvuQt3PfS1sxMsmNsk8c7t7dRQXkus
transaction
29d3dbd96d00a02c397db8aef9ca74b6d020b6c74424134fb157322a6445cf95
confirmations
186300
spent
true